Kickboxer (1989) is a martial arts action film directed by David Worth that stars Jean-Claude Van Damme as Kurt Sloane, who seeks revenge after his brother is paralyzed in a brutal Muay Thai fight. Set in Thailand, it blends intense fight sequences with a story of sibling loyalty and determination. The film is a key entry in Van Damme’s early career and martial arts cinema of the late 80s.
Released in theaters on September 8, 1989 · Filmed on location in Thailand for authenticity · Includes notable training montages and fight choreography · Features a memorable score enhancing the atmosphere

Jean-Claude Van Damme performed many of the fight scenes himself, showcasing his martial arts skills, though the choreography was developed by professionals experienced in Muay Thai and kickboxing.
Kickboxer was primarily filmed on location in Thailand, including cities like Bangkok and Phuket, to capture the authentic atmosphere of Muay Thai culture.
Yes, Kickboxer spawned several sequels and spin-offs, collectively known as the Kickboxer Collection, expanding on the story of Kurt Sloane and his martial arts battles.
The film features Dennis Alexio, a real-life kickboxing champion, lending credibility to the fight sequences alongside Van Damme’s martial arts background.
Kickboxer stands out for its authentic depiction of Muay Thai, its dramatic revenge storyline, and its role in establishing Jean-Claude Van Damme as a leading martial arts star.
